Auburn Public Safety prepares to celebrate 41st annual National Night Out
AUBURN, Ala. (WTVM)—Auburn residents, community members, and stakeholders are invited to the annual National Night Out event on Aug. 6. Auburn Public Safety and the City of Auburn will celebrate this event from 5:30 p.m. to 7:30 p.m. at Duck Samford Stadium to promote awareness, safety, and neighborhood unity.
Michigan Lake Claims Life of 20-Year-Old Detroit Resident
Detroit, MI – A 20-year-old Detroit man drowned Saturday morning while swimming in Taylor Lake in Rose Township. According to the Oakland County Sheriff’s Office, Marsalis Quintin Carter, who listed residences in Detroit and Tuskegee, Ala., jumped off the side of a pontoon boat into the private lake and did not resurface. The Oakland County Sheriff’s Search and Rescue Team was dispatched to the scene at 11:07 a.m.
